awfidcwta To help solve problems concerning careers, school, or personal life, the counselors are always will- ing and able to give assistance to any student who wish- es it. Mr. Melvin Sizemore, boys' counselor, has lived in Arizona all his life and was previously in the auto me- chanics department at Mesa High. After receiving his counseling degree, Mr. Sizemore transferred to his present job and has helped many boys overcome their problems. Girls' counselor, Miss Lucille Hansen, is new to Mesa High but has joined in many activities and given hours of guiding assistance to girls who have wished it. Miss Hansen has traveled abroad and her travels in- clude visiting many Middle Eastern countries and Egypt. Giving time and help to both boys and girls are Mr. Mason Cottam and Mr. Elwood Glazier. Mr. Mer- rill Smith, is new to the system and covers the entire district, counseling Indian students. Secretary to the counselors is Elizabeth Wirken. MELVIN SIZEMORE Counselor BA ASU MA ASU 2 3
